sin 3A/sinA – cos3A/cosA​

Answers

Answered by Gauri715
2

Answer:

 \frac{ \sin(3 \alpha ) }{ \sin( \alpha ) }  -  \frac{ \cos(3 \alpha ) }{ \cos( \alpha ) }  \\  =  \frac{3 \sin( \alpha ) - 4 { \sin( \alpha ) }^{3}  }{ \sin( \alpha ) }  -  \frac{4 \ { \cos( \alpha ) }^{3} - 3 \cos( \alpha )   }{ \cos( \alpha ) }  \\   = now \: take \: common \:  | \sin( \alpha ) | and \:  | \cos( \alpha ) | then \: cancell \: it \: with \: down \: one \\  = 3 - 4 { \sin( \alpha ) }^{2}  - 4 { \cos( \alpha ) }^{2}  + 3 \\  = 6 - 4( { \ \sin ( \alpha ) }^{2}  +  { \cos( \alpha ) }^{2}  \\  = 6 - 4 \times 1 \\  = 6 - 4 \\  = 2
